Ikara Village Details

Ikara is a Village in Chhatarpur Taluka , Chhatarpur district and Madhya Pradesh State. Ikara village Pin code is NA. Ikara Village Total population is 1814 and number of houses are 369. Female Population is 47.6%. Village literacy rate is 42.0% and the Female Literacy rate is 17.4%.

Location and Administration

Ikara is 20 km distance from Sub District HeadQuarter Chhatarpur and it is 20 km distance from District HeadQuarter Chhatarpur. Nearest Statutory Town is Chhatarpur in 20 km Distance . Ikara Total area is 271.02 hectares, Non-Agricultural area is 45.63 hectares andTotal irrigated area is 199.28 hectares

Education

Govt Primary and Govt Middle Schools are available in this Village. Nearest Govt Engineering College and Govt Medical College are in Sagar. Nearest Govt Secondary School is in Motiguwa. Nearest Govt Senior Secondary School is in Chattarpur. Nearest Govt Polytechnic College and Govt ITA College are in Nowgong. Nearest Govt Disabled School and Govt MBA college are in Chhatarpur. Nearest Private Pre Primary School and Govt Arts and Science Degree College are in Chhattarpur.

Agriculture

6 hours agricultural power supply in summer and 8 hours agricultural power supply in winter is available in this village. Total irrigated area in this village is 199.28 hectares from Boreholes/Tube wells 199.28 hectares is the Source of irrigation.

Drinking-Water and Sanitation

Treated Tap Water Supply all round the year and in summer also available. Untreated Tap Water Supply all round the year and in summer available. UnCovered Well and Hand Pump are other Drinking Water sources.
No Drainage System Available in this Village. There is no system to Collect garbage on street. Drain water is discharged directly into water bodies.

Communication

Mobile Coverage is available. There is no Internet Centre in less than 10 km. No Private Courier Facility in less than 10 km.

Transportation

There is no Public Bus service in less than 10 km. There is no Railway Station in less than 10 km. Tractors Available in this Village. Man pulled Cycle Rickshaws Available in this Village. Animal Driven Carts are there in this Village.

Nearest National Highway is in less than 5 km. Nearest State Highway is in less than 5 km. District Road passes through this village.
Kuccha Road, Macadam Road and Foot Path are other Roads and Transportation within the village.

Commerce

No ATM in less than 10 km. No Commercial Bank in less than 10 km. Nearest Cooperative Bank is in less than 5 km.

Other Amenities

This Village has a Power supply with 6 hour power supply in summer and 8 hour power supply in winter, Anganwadi centre, ASHA, Birth & Death registration office, Daily News Paper and Polling station are the other amenities in the village.
